Tatton

Over the last term our Living off the Land club have been heavily involved in creating a show garden for Tatton Flower Show with two other local schools and Chris Walker Plants. Not only did the children help create the garden but they were invited to present it to the public at the show and were great ambassadors for our school. Well done to Amelia, Jessica, Isobelle, Isaaca, Aron, Nav, Aidan and Ayisha in Years 5 and 6. The garden has now been transported to Chris Walker Plants, on Thorley Lane, and you are all welcome to visit it any time - it is now going to become a permanent feature at the nursery.
